A Special Day ( Italian: Una giornata particolare) is a 1977 period drama film directed and co-written by Ettore Scola, produced by Carlo Ponti, and starring Sophia Loren and Marcello Mastroianni. Set in Rome in 1938, its narrative follows a housewife (Loren) and her neighbor (Mastroianni) who stay home the day Adolf Hitler visits Benito Mussolini.
Two neighbors, a persecuted journalist and a resigned housewife, meet during Hitler's visit to Italy in May 1938. The film explores their personal struggles and the political turmoil of fascism through a day of encounters and revelations.
